> Anyway.  Let me drift off topic: why no ghcOptions field in
> package.conf?  I'd perhaps try porting Wash if it were
> present...

The ability to specify extra GHC options in a package was a misfeature that we 
removed.  It isn't reasonable for a package to be able to change the global GHC 
behaviour.
